Joann Kang
Joann Kang is a Professional Development Schools coordinator for secondary social studies and works primarily with the 91°µÍøâ€™s Master’s Certification (MCERT) program. She is an experienced secondary social studies classroom teacher and instructional leader, having spent 12 years as a middle school teacher in Anne Arundel County and Howard County Public Schools. Kang is committed to supporting pre-service teachers as they prepare to enter classrooms and helping them integrate and implement anti-racist and anti-bias practices, as well as culturally responsive teaching, into social studies education and curriculum.
Kang received a Master of Arts in teaching from Towson University and a bachelor's degree in government and politics from the 91°µÍø.
